The RTX 4070 Laptop is a mainstream 1080p card with 8GB of VRAM, and Dying Light 2 Stay Human is a demanding, graphically heavy game. Paired with a balanced Intel Core i5-13500H (laptop)-class CPU it averages about 90 FPS at 1080p with FrameCoach's tuned settings — up from roughly 90 FPS with everything on High.

ResolutionAll-High FPSOptimized FPS
1080p9090
1440p5474
4K3163
💡 Dying Light 2 Stay Human: Open-world parkour with heavy foliage; full ray-traced GI is very demanding - turn RT off first.

At 1080p expect around 90 FPS, at 1440p about 74 FPS, and at 4K roughly 63 FPS with optimized settings. With only 8GB of VRAM, keep textures a notch below max at higher resolutions to avoid stutter. Dying Light 2 Stay Human doesn't use upscaling, so the gains come from trimming the heaviest settings.
